Highlights
Are people in Stoneham older or younger than people in Wakefield?
- The Median Age in Stoneham is 1.0 years younger than in Wakefield.
Are housing costs cheaper in Stoneham or Wakefield?
- Stoneham
housing
costs are 2.9% more expensive than Wakefield housing costs.
Which city has a longer commute, Stoneham or Wakefield?
- The average commute for residents of Stoneham is 1.6 minutes shorter than it is for residents of Wakefield.
Things to do in Wakefield?
Wakefield, MA is a vibrant and friendly community located in the beautiful North Shore of Massachusetts. With an estimated population of 25,000 people, Wakefield offers something special for everyone. From outdoor adventures like fishing or kayaking on Lake Quannapowitt to cultural attractions like the Wakefield Arts & Innovation District, there's always something new to explore and enjoy in this charming town. Residents also benefit from easy access to quality public and private schools as well as excellent healthcare facilities. Whether you’re looking for adventure or relaxation – Wakefield has something special for everyone!
